Last weekend’s extra was doing the watercolor beads. I have tried making these before but my colors were too bright and they didn’t look good. I made some blends to match the colors on my collage and set out to make the beads. My first mistake was that I made way too much of each color. My second mistake was not having enough value difference between the colors I chose.

After adding colors with more contrast I ended up with the Green & Orange beads. The blue necklace is one I made after I took Maggie’s color class several years ago and I didn’t mud down the colors.
